Locknut Installation Note

CAUTION:
  • When installing the locknut, install it manually without using an electric or pneumatic tool. Otherwise, the locknut may seize and the tightening force of the wheel hub may decrease and cause excessive play or abnormal noise.
  • When installing the locknut, do not apply load at the ground to the axle. Otherwise, it could damage the wheel hub.
  1. If dust or grease is on the drive shaft thread area, wipe it off with a cloth.
  2. Tighten the locknut using the following procedure and with the brake pedal depressed.
    1. Tighten locknut to 100-150 N.m {11-15 kgf.m, 74-110 ft.lbf} torque.
    2. Loosen locknut to 180°.
    3. Tighten locknut to 236-274 N.m {25-27 kgf.m, 175-202 ft.lbf} torque.
